Credited to Janssen personally in 1969; the published chemistry (J Med Chem 1973, code R 18 553) is by R.A. Stokbroekx and colleagues with Janssen as senior author, so 'his hand plus his group' is the honest reading. Marketed as Imodium from 1973.
